From 44a9de6dcb51b748f36d19b0a5c77962c326fabb Mon Sep 17 00:00:00 2001 From: Ivan Kravets Date: Fri, 15 Nov 2019 15:11:13 +0200 Subject: [PATCH] Pass -m and -i flags to VSCode Intellisense analyzer --- platformio/ide/tpls/vscode/.vscode/c_cpp_properties.json.tpl | 4 ++-- 1 file changed, 2 insertions(+), 2 deletions(-) diff --git a/platformio/ide/tpls/vscode/.vscode/c_cpp_properties.json.tpl b/platformio/ide/tpls/vscode/.vscode/c_cpp_properties.json.tpl index 7dd647fc..cb055730 100644 --- a/platformio/ide/tpls/vscode/.vscode/c_cpp_properties.json.tpl +++ b/platformio/ide/tpls/vscode/.vscode/c_cpp_properties.json.tpl @@ -56,7 +56,7 @@ % cxx_stds = STD_RE.findall(cxx_flags) % % # pass only architecture specific flags -% cc_m_flags = " ".join([f.strip() for f in cc_flags.split(" ") if f.strip().startswith("-m")]) +% cc_m_flags = " ".join([f.strip() for f in cc_flags.split(" ") if f.strip().startswith(("-m", "-i"))]) % % if cc_stds: "cStandard": "c{{ cc_stds[-1] }}", @@ -68,4 +68,4 @@ } ], "version": 4 -} \ No newline at end of file +}